William was born May 17, 1925 in Charleston, South Carolina, son of the late John Thomas Leonard, Jr.and the late Clara Pringle Leonard. He served in the United States Army during World War II as a paratrooper in the 82nd Airborne Division and attended The Citadel. He founded the Vegetable Bin, loved to play cards and was a member of The Carolina Yacht Club.
